All file methods that we have mentioned - read , readline , and readlines , and simply iterating over the file object itself - will work on CSV files.
Convert CSV to Parquet using Hive on Cloud Dataproc Create an external table in Hive pointing to your existing zipped CSV file. Create another Hive table in parquet format. Insert overwrite parquet table with Hive table. Put all the above queries in a script and submit as a job.
csv file in reading mode using open() function. Then, the csv. reader() is used to read the file, which returns an iterable reader object. The reader object is then iterated using a for loop to print the contents of each row.
Step 1: In order to read rows in Python, First, we need to load the CSV file in one object. So to load the csv file into an object use open() method. Step 2: Create a reader object by passing the above-created file object to the reader function. Step 3: Use for loop on reader object to get each row.

CSV to Parquet Using PyArrow Internally, Pandas' to_parquet() uses the pyarrow module. You can do the conversion from CSV to Parquet directly in pyarrow usinq parquet. write_table() . This removes one level of indirection, so it's slightly more efficient.
In C#, StreamReader class is used to deal with the files. It opens, reads and helps in performing other functions to different types of files. We can also perform different operations on a CSV file while using this class. OpenRead() method is used to open a CSV file and ReadLine() method is used to read its contents.

We can read a CSV file line by line using the readLine() method of BufferedReader class. Split each line on comma character to get the words of the line into an array. Now we can easily print the contents of the array by iterating over it or by using an appropriate index.
